文章 2024-06-20 来自:开发者社区

Java核心技术第八章-泛型

摘要 本文根据《Java核心技术 卷一》一书的第八章总结而成,部分文章摘抄书内,作为个人笔记。 文章不会过于深入,望读者参考便好。 为什么要使用泛型程序设计 泛型程序设计(Generic programming) 意味着编写的代码可以被很多不同类型的对象所重用。 类型参数的好处 在没有泛型类之前,ArrayList类只维护一个Object引用的数组...

文章 2024-05-17 来自:开发者社区

你必须掌握的 21 个 Java 核心技术!,千峰Java

重载的概念和使用 继承:接口多实现,基类单继承 抽象,抽象类,接口 多态:方法覆盖的概念和使用 接口回调 8. Static 静态属性在java日常开发中也是经常使用,需要了解和 static 关键字相关的用法,还有和其他关键字的配合使用, 如是否可以和 abstract, final 等关键字联合使用。 主要需要掌握的有: 静态属...

文章 2024-05-17 来自:开发者社区

Java程序员必备的21个核心技术,你都掌握了哪些?,深入浅出Java开发

前言 经过这么多年的Java开发,以及结合平时面试Java开发者的一些经验,我觉得对于J2SE方面主要就是要掌握以下的一些内容。 1. JVM相关 对于刚刚接触Java的人来说,JVM相关的知识不一定需要理解...

Java程序员必备的21个核心技术,你都掌握了哪些?,深入浅出Java开发
文章 2024-04-24 来自:开发者社区

Java从入门到精通:3.1.1掌握EJB、JPA、JMS等Java EE核心技术

在Java的广阔领域中,数据库编程无疑是至关重要的一环。作为Java企业级应用开发的基石,Java EE(Java Platform, Enterprise Edition)提供了一系列核心技术,包括EJB(Enterprise JavaBeans)、JPA(Java Persistence API)和JMS(Java Message Service)等,这些技术使得Java在构建大型、分布式、....

Java从入门到精通:3.1.1掌握EJB、JPA、JMS等Java EE核心技术
文章 2024-04-24 来自:开发者社区

Java从入门到精通:2.1.4深入学习Java核心技术——Java的输入输出流

在Java编程中,输入输出流(I/O流)是处理与外部设备(如文件、网络等)进行数据交换的关键技术。熟练掌握Java的输入输出流技术,对于实现高效的数据读写、网络通信等功能至关重要。本文将详细阐述Java输入输出流的核心概念、分类、常用API以及实际应用,帮助读者从入门到精通掌握这一核心技术。 一、输入输出流的基本概念 输入输出流(I/O流)是数据在内存和外部设...

Java从入门到精通:2.1.4深入学习Java核心技术——Java的输入输出流
文章 2024-04-24 来自:开发者社区

Java从入门到精通:2.1.2深入学习Java核心技术——掌握Java异常处理

在Java编程中,异常处理是一项非常重要的技术,它使得程序在运行时能够优雅地处理错误情况,从而避免程序崩溃或产生不可预知的结果。对于Java开发者来说,掌握异常处理是通往精通Java核心技术的必经之路。本文将详细阐述Java异常处理的基本概念、分类、处理方式以及最佳实践,并通过代码示例展示如何在实际项目中应用这些技术。 一、Java异常处理的基本概念 在Jav...

Java从入门到精通:2.1.2深入学习Java核心技术——掌握Java异常处理
文章 2024-04-24 来自:开发者社区

Java从入门到精通:2.1.1深入学习Java核心技术——掌握Java集合框架

在Java的编程世界里,集合框架(Collections Framework)无疑是核心技术的重要组成部分。它提供了丰富的数据结构和算法,使得我们能够高效地处理对象集合。掌握Java集合框架,对于深入理解Java编程,以及编写出高效、优雅的Java代码具有至关重要的作用。本文将带领读者从入门到精通,逐步深入学习Java集合框架。 一、Java集合框架概述 Ja...

Java从入门到精通:2.1.1深入学习Java核心技术——掌握Java集合框架
文章 2024-04-24 来自:开发者社区

Java从入门到精通:2.1.5深入学习Java核心技术之文件操作

在Java编程的旅程中,文件操作是一项至关重要的技术。它涉及到从磁盘读取数据、写入数据到磁盘、管理文件和目录等多个方面。本文将带领读者深入学习Java的文件操作核心技术,从基础知识到高级应用,通过代码示例来展示如何编写和运行这些技术和对象。 一、文件操作基础 Java的文件操作主要依赖于java.io包中的类。这个包提供了许多用于文件操作的类,如File、Fi...

Java从入门到精通:2.1.5深入学习Java核心技术之文件操作
文章 2024-04-24 来自:开发者社区

Java从入门到精通:2.1.3深入学习Java核心技术——掌握Java多线程编程

在Java编程领域,多线程编程是一项核心技能,它使程序能够同时执行多个任务,从而提高程序的运行效率。对于希望精通Java的开发者来说,掌握多线程编程是必不可少的。本文将详细阐述Java多线程编程的基本概念、关键技术和实际应用,并通过代码示例来展示如何编写和运行多线程程序。 一、Java多线程编程的基本概念 多线程编程是指在一个程序中同时运行多个线程,每个线程负...

Java从入门到精通:2.1.3深入学习Java核心技术——掌握Java多线程编程
文章 2024-04-05 来自:开发者社区

深入探索 Java 后台开发的核心技术

在当今的软件开发领域,Java 语言因其跨平台、对象导向以及强大的社区支持而成为最受欢迎的编程语言之一。特别是在后台开发中,Java 展现出了其稳定性、高效性和强大的生态体系。本文旨在深入剖析 Java 后台开发的核心技术,包括框架、数据库交互、缓存机制和并发处理等方面,以帮助开发者构建健壮、高性能的后台系统。 首先,让我们从...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

产品推荐

Java开发者

Java开发者成长课堂,课程资料学习,实战案例解析,Java工程师必备词汇等你来~

+关注